Amazon is bundling core products with required accessories and proprietary attachments, creating dependency that inflates customer lifetime value. The strategy extracts margin from installed-base customers who face high replacement friction. This mirrors predatory tying practices from the Microsoft antitrust era, except the leverage now operates through physical hardware rather than software licensing—a pattern that invites regulatory scrutiny.
